Embodiment 1
[0035] Such as Figure 1-2 , the embodiment of the present invention provides a graphene insole fabric clamp, including a main clamping body 1, a secondary clamping body 2 and a clamping bearing 3, and the main clamping body 1 and the secondary clamping body 2 are both in the shape of L Type, one end of the auxiliary clamping body 2 is hinged with the middle of the main clamping body 1, and the two ends of the main clamping body 1 and the auxiliary clamping body 2 can rotate around the hinge point, thereby clamping the cloth and fixing the position. One clamping bearing 3 is provided at the end of the main clamping body 1 , and the clamping bearing 3 is provided at the other end of the secondary clamping body 2 . The clamping bearing 3 can bear the radial load and the axial load at the same time, furthermore, it can also assist the main clamping body 1 and the secondary clamping body 2 to play the role of clamping the blank.

Embodiment 2
[0042] Such as Figure 3-4 , the present invention provides a laser sample cutting machine, using a graphene insole fabric fixture as described above, the graphene insole fabric fixture is arranged on the main shaft 6 of the laser sample cutting machine, including a limiting through groove 4, A laser cutter 5, a main shaft 6 and a frame 7, the frame 7 is horizontally provided with a limit channel 4, the limit channel 4 is provided with a laser cutter 5, and the laser cutter 5 is placed in the limit channel. Do reciprocating motion in 4, and described laser cutter 5 is connected with main shaft 6 drive transmission, according to the angle that main shaft 6 rotates, laser cutter 5 can change the distance with main shaft 6 axis, cuts out the graphene insole of corresponding shape thus. The main shaft 6 is arranged on the frame 7, and the main shaft 6 is inserted in the inner hole 323, so that the graphene insole cloth clamp is fixed to the end of the main shaft 6.
